Step 1
In a large bowl, break up the crab meat with a fork. Stir in the almond flour, parsley, green onion, Old Bay, salt, and pepper until well combined.
Step 2
Stir in the egg, mayo, and mustard until the mixture is well moistened. Use your hands to form into 4 patties, each about 3/4 inch to 1 inch thick. Place on a waxed paper lined plate and refrigerate at least 30 minutes.
Step 3
Spray or brush the air fryer rack with oil (I used avocado oil spray). Brush melted butter over both sides of the crab cakes and place on the rack.
Step 4
Air fry at 350F for 10 minutes, carefully flipping halfway through cooking.
Step 5
For the mayo, whisk the ingredients together in a small bowl. Serve the crab cakes with lemon and a dollop of spicy mayo.
